calbergs/spotify-api
Pipeline that extracts data from the Spotify API to build a more detailed version of Spotify Wrapped
This project helps you create a personalized and highly detailed Spotify listening summary, far beyond what Spotify Wrapped provides. It takes your real-time Spotify listening activity and generates dashboards showing your top artists, tracks, and genres with frequent updates. Anyone interested in deeply understanding their personal music habits and trends would find this useful.
Use this if you want a continuously updated, in-depth analysis and visualization of your personal Spotify listening history.
Not ideal if you're looking for historical listening data from more than a few weeks back, as the Spotify API limitations make this challenging without a separate data request.
Stars
48
Forks
1
Language
Python
License
—
Category
Last pushed
Mar 13, 2026
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/data-engineering/calbergs/spotify-api"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
PrefectHQ/prefect
Prefect is a workflow orchestration framework for building resilient data pipelines in Python.
growthbook/growthbook
Open Source Feature Flags, Experimentation, and Product Analytics
koopjs/koop
Transform, query, and download geospatial data on the web.
pathwaycom/pathway
Python ETL framework for stream processing, real-time analytics, LLM pipelines, and RAG.
dagster-io/dagster
An orchestration platform for the development, production, and observation of data assets.